About Me
- High proficiency in Core C# (.Net architecture) and ASP.NET MVC, Good understanding of OOPS concepts
- Providing technical and architectural leadership for Microsoft .NET web applications.
- ...
Skills
Web Development
Programming Language
Database
Development Tools
Software Testing
Others
Software Engineering
Operating System
Portfolio Projects
Company
Quill.com and Order management System
Description
- Design the technical solution for new functional feature development on Quill.com and backend web application.
- Writing well-designed, efficient, and testable code & the unit test cases for the deliverables using framework such as NUnit.
- Understanding the business requirement in Quill for Order management, Product/SKU and transaction domain projects, analyze and prioritize based on business objectives.
- Brainstorming with the team in identifying the best solution for the requirements and preparing design documents, creating acceptance criteria in JIRA to support this.
- Document all design specifications, installation instructions, and other non-functional system-related information.
- Adopt development methodology like Agile SCRUM, leverage product such as JIRA, confluence.
- Co-ordinate with the team members to identify priorities, scope and planning for the delivery schedule.
- Perform Code reviews as defined in the project plan and Staples development guideline, be responsible for the overall quality, implementation, production deployment and the deliverables timelines.
- Support post deployment activity like troubleshooting, performance analysis of Quill.com and backend application using server and application logs.
Follow industry standard automation tools like Jenkins for successful build and deployment of application and provide support while production deployment.
Show More Show LessCompany
Suspicious Order Monitoring System
Description
- Analyze existing system and create high level and low level design document
- Design, develop and implement different software component using front end client side programming (AngularJS) and server side development using Microsoft .Net technologies.
- Co-ordinate with offshore team to implement application module on time.
Skills
ASP .Net MVC Web API Angular.JsTools
Visual Studio 2015Company
HMDA WizNG Web Application
Description
- Designed and develop application using MVC 5 architecture and ASP.NET 4.5. Framework using Test
- Driven Development (TDD).
- Implemented client side application with AngularJS, Bootstrap 3, Cascading Style Sheet (CSS) and latest JavaScript frameworks like eFinder, ResumableJS
- Implemented client-side validations using JQuery and ASP.NET MVC Validation implemented at Controller level.
- Co-ordinated with Product team and BA to detail review of Requirement as per Sprint Planning.
- Provided T-Shirt Sizing while requirement analysis and detailed sizing in sprint planning.
- As per industry standard, follow technical design template to create technical design doc for complex requirement.
- Work as a team with offshore team, deployment, QA, Product managers and other stake holders to complete planned delivery.
- Provided support for post deployment on different environment (QA, CT, PPRO, PROD).
- Maintained and build .Net code Source control using TFS, Visual Studio.
Tools
Visual Studio 2015Company
Playbook Mobile Application & Services
Description
- Liaise with client to understand business requirements
- Development with AngularJS, Bootstrap for UI, ASP.Net Services and backend was Oracle.
- Following Agile with daily scrum, Grooming and pointing of stories, Retro discussions.
- Communicating with BA’s and QA for requirement and issues
- Conduct knowledge sharing sessions with application support teams.
- Coordinate installation of software systems
- Post deployment production support for Mobile and existing Playbook Application.
- JIRA and HP ALM used for stories, defect tracking and update.
Skills
Angular.Js Bootstrap ASP.NET C Sharp Oracle 11gTools
Visual Studio 2012 TFS